    VICTORIAN PERIOD 1854 PATTERN SWORD BY WILKINSON WITH FULL PROVENANCE

    Whilst swords are common ones with full provenance are not and comes with full research both from records and family history and from Wilkinson sword that show that this sword numbered 26848 (numbered on spine of the sword) was sold by Wilkinson to W. S. Brooksbank Esq of the Prince of Wales Own Yorkshire Regiment (1st Regiment of Foot) as the Adjutant in 1881.

    Records show that Regiment took part in the Battle of Ginnis (Sudan) in 1885. In 1891 Brooksbank died in Bangalore India of smallpox. A painting of Brooksbank was sold in the UK and a A4 Glossy copy of that painting comes with that research.

    This sword is in good condition, clear Wilkinson markings and numbers. It does have the usual spotting to the blade which has etched engravings to both sides.
